If you are simulating sparc machine, try MAGIC(4<<16) with magic-break-enable. That'll stop your simulation at the magic-break-point. Of course, you'll have to grep in "magic-instruction.h" and replace "__sparc" with "__sparc__". I saw this on some other thread... cant recollect which one though, now.
